How much do cigna rn remote j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for cigna rn remote in Spring Hill, FL is $38.10,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$29.18 and $45.29 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Cigna RN Remote job?

A Cigna RN Remote job is a work-from-home nursing position where registered nurses provide telephonic or virtual patient care, case management, or health coaching. Nurses in this role typically assess patient needs, coordinate care plans, and educate members on managing their health conditions. These positions may be in areas like utilization management, disease management, or triage nursing. The job requires an active RN license, clinical experience, and strong communication skills.

What are some typical challenges faced by Cigna RN Remote professionals, and how can they be managed?

Cigna RN Remote professionals often face challenges such as balancing multiple case loads, adapting to limited in-person patient interactions, and maintaining clear communication with both patients and colleagues in a virtual setting. To manage these challenges, it's important to develop strong organizational skills, leverage digital health tools effectively, and proactively participate in virtual team meetings. Continuous learning and regular collaboration with support staff also help remote RNs stay informed and connected. By staying engaged and utilizing available resources, remote nurses can overcome common hurdles and excel in providing patient-centered care from home.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Cigna Rn Remote position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Cigna RN Remote, you need an active RN license, strong clinical assessment abilities, and experience in case management or telehealth nursing. Familiarity with electronic health record (EHR) systems, secure communication platforms, and care coordination software is typically required. Excellent time management, self-motivation, and effective virtual communication are key soft skills for this remote position. These competencies are vital for delivering high-quality patient care, maintaining compliance, and efficiently collaborating within a virtual healthcare team.

JOB DESCRIPTION Job Summary

This position will offer remote work flexibility but the selected individual will need to reside in Florida. 

Leads and manages team of advanced practice practitioners - focusing on clinical care implementation, quality assurance and internal/external relationship development to meet current and future member needs. Contributes to overarching strategy to provide quality and cost-effective member care.

Essential Job Duties

Leads team of nurse practitioners and physician assistants - ensuring quality clinical care for members that is cost-effective and person-centered.
Leads organizational efforts to ensure timely completion of deliverables assigned to the advanced practice team.
Serves as a representative for company at external workgroups and meetings, and provides advance practice representation.
Coordinates and facilitates advanced practice practitioner meetings, including developing agendas and arranging speakers.
Serves as liaison with staff, community clinicians and various internal departments to provide clinical care guidance and support for members.
Collaborates with internal departments and community partners on clinical care quality focused improvements, evaluation and initiatives.
Assists with implementation of key strategic organizational initiatives, focusing on clinical care and population health.
Participates in utilization management and develops strategies based upon fiscal utilization trends and patterns identified through data in regard to clinical care of members.
Establishes and maintains partnerships internally and externally to ensure appropriate utilization of services and knowledge surrounding member clinical care, including long-term care services.
Assists with policy, procedure and guideline development.
Provides direct supervision to assigned team and demonstrates accountability for performance.
Local travel may be required (based upon state/contractual requirements).

Required Qualifications

At least 7 years of experience in health care, including 5 or more years as a physician assistant or nurse practitioner working with the geriatric and/or disabled populations, or equivalent combination of relevant education and experience.
At least 1 year health care management/leadership experience.
Physician Assistant (PA) or Advanced Practice Registered Nurse (APRN) through American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C) or American Association of Nurse Practitioners (AANP). License must be active and unrestricted in state of practice.
Drug Enforcement Administration (DEA) license. License must be active and unrestricted in state of practice.
For nurse practitioner, must be a graduate of an accredited nurse practitioner program. For physician assistant, must be a graduate of an accredited physician assistant studies program
Valid and unrestricted driver's license, reliable transportation, and adequate auto insurance for job related travel requirements.
Ability to share information effectively with a diverse population.
Ability to maintain schedules, meet deadlines and manage multiple projects.
Ability to think critically and demonstrate solution-oriented results in a fast-paced environment.
Ability to manage change, deal with situations as they arise, and work independently or as part of a team.
Strong verbal and written communication skills.
Microsoft Office suite/applicable software program(s) proficiency.

Preferred Qualifications

Medicaid and/or Medicare community-based program experience.
